## Senior Sourcing ManagerApplylocations: Alameda, CAtime type: Full timeposted on: Posted Todayjob requisition id: JR7008**ORGANIZATION SUMMARY** The Sourcing and Category Management team within the Strategic Sourcing and Procurement (SS&P) department leads strategic procurement and outsourcing to deliver cost-effective, risk-conscious sourcing solutions that drive innovation, operational excellence, and support Exelixis’ business goals. **SUMMARY/JOB PURPOSE** The Senior Sourcing Manager partners with Category Leads to support increasingly complex sourcing initiatives, collaborates cross-functionally to align procurement strategies with business needs, and drives supplier performance. The SS&P department manages outsourcing, leveraging a category-based approach. G&A, IT, and Commercial Categories The Senior Sourcing Manager will support the G&A, IT, and Commercial categories. This role will be a key point of contact for Legal, HR, Finance and Facilities sourcing services, equipment and goods, and IT sourcing services, products, digital transformation initiatives, and ongoing technology landscape, and Commercial outsourcing services in market research and planning, media and marketing, market access, payer strategy, or HEOR. **ESSENTIAL DUTIES/RESPONSIBILITIES*** Engage Business Stakeholders + Strengthens strategic partnerships and identifies sourcing or outsourcing opportunities. + Advises business stakeholders and supports governance models. + Leads stakeholder training on SS&P systems, policies, and processes. + Facilitates business stakeholder review meetings and influence adoption of sourcing strategies through consistent support and collaboration.* Manage Spend + Conduct sourcing or outsourcing initiatives for high-impact spend areas. + Leverage market intelligence for strategic sourcing or outsourcing decisions. + Drive cost savings and value creation through negotiations. + Manages end-to-end SOW development and contract execution for high-impact agreements. + Partner with Procurement Analytics team on spend management. + Collaborate with FP&A for forecasting, budgeting, and accruals. + Manage vendor performance and cost-to-deliverables alignment. + Implement supplier segmentation and performance frameworks.* Optimize Supplier Partnerships + Develops strategic supplier segmentation and performance programs. + Partnering with business stakeholders, optimizes vendor governance and ensures alignment with sourcing and category strategy. + Develops supplier collaboration plans and supports cross-functional engagement. + Addresses escalation issues and coach lower level team members on approaches for resolution.* Manage Supply Risk + Proactively identifies enterprise-level supply chain risks. + Develops comprehensive risk mitigation strategies, including supplier diversification and business continuity plans. + Provide support to cross-functional teams to reduce risk. Report on risk exposure to leadership. + Support compliance to corporate vendor ESG requirements. + As applicable per designated category, maintain audit inspection readiness.* Functional Responsibilities + Proactively review training to ensure current content. + Serve as advisor/mentor/coach to others in team + Execute to SS&P business processes and policies. + May lead SS&P or cross-functional initiatives and continuous improvement efforts. + Seen as an expert to support junior level employees in resolving challenging issues.* Performs other duties as assigned* Complies with all policies and standards**S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ES*** No supervisory responsibilities.**E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E/KNOWLEDGE/SKILLS & ABILITIES** **Education*** Master's degree and 7 years of related experience; or*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field and 9 years of related experience; or* Associate degree and 11 years of experience; or* Equivalent combination of education and years of experience**Experience*** Experience in the pharmaceutical and/or biotechnology industry(ies) required.* Experience in pharmaceutical and/or biotechnology R&D outsourcing, purchasing, supplier relationship management and/or procurement role(s) required.* Familiarity with Agiloft, Ariba, SAP, Tableau or equivalent applications desired.**Knowledge, Skills and Abilities** **Required:*** Advance understanding of drug discovery and development.* Advance knowledge of applicable financial (e.g., Sarbanes-Oxley Act, GAAP), category specific compliance regulations (e.g. GXP, ICH, GDPR), and legal terms and conditions (e.g., legal decisions vs. business decisions)* Advance knowledge of RFI/RFP methodologies and contracting standards (e.g., scopes of work, budgets, payment schedules, exhibits, quality agreements, data privacy addendums). Demonstrate success in contract negotiations.* Intermediate knowledge of financial and operational processes including, but not limited to budgeting, accruals, forecasting, financial analyses, financial reporting, capital expenditures, invoicing, payment terms, purchase requisitions/purchase orders, importation/exportation fees, taxes, currency exchange rates, and inflation.* Advanced skills in MS Office suite of applications* Advance analytical and problem-solving skills to address challenges in a collaborative environment.* Advance understanding of procurement functions to actively contribute to process improvements.* Advanced demonstration of integrity, ownership, and a results-driven mindset.* Must have strong ability to focus on details and provide high-quality deliverables.* Demonstrate advance ability to communicate with clarity, professionalism, and influence.* Advanced ability to balance teamwork with independent initiative.* Advanced skills in customer service and prioritization in dynamic environments.* Intermediate to advanced skills to cultivate productive partnerships across stakeholders and vendors.**Preferred:*** Experience with Ariba, Agiloft or similar contract lifecycle management system, Jira Service Management preferred.**Environmental Requirements:*** Primarily working indoors in an office environment#LI-EZ1### ###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several U.S. geographic markets, and we pay differently based on those defined markets.
